Introducing the first-ever Waikiki 株塾 Cup! Brought to you by the former Hawaii Open team.
 

The Waikiki 株塾 Cup is a three-day men’s and women’s professional tennis event held in beautiful Honolulu, Hawaii. This year’s event will be held December 16-18 at Fort DeRussy Beach Park Tennis Center, in Waikiki Beach. Renovations are currently underway on the existing courts. The Waikiki 株塾 Cup is your chance to take part in an intimate three-day event that features a bounty of opportunities to mix and mingle with the pros. Committed players include Japan’s Kei Nishikori and Americans Mackenzie McDonald, Claire Liu, Jenson Brooksby, and CoCo Vandeweghe. UPDATE: As of 11.21.2021, Nishikori has withdrawn from singles due to injury. Nishikori will be in attendance for all Waikiki 株塾 Cup events and he will serve as a commentator at the matches.

​The Waikiki 株塾 Cup currently serves as an internationally televised event to kick off the new tournament season. The Waikiki 株塾 Cup is broadcast LIVE on Tennis Channel in North America and on many networks around the world. Unique to the Waikiki 株塾 Cup, player coaches will be mic’ed up, seated on-court, and fully permitted to coach during matches.

About the Hawaii Open 2016-2019


The Hawaii Open began in 2016 as a WTA 125k tournament with a 32-player singles draw and a 16-team doubles draw. The 2016 and 2017 tournaments were located outdoors at the Central Oʻahu Regional Park.

Thanks to the strong support of the community in Hawaii and beyond, the tournament added a men’s singles tournament for the first time in 2018 and moved the tournament indoors to the Blaisdell Arena. 2019’s tournament was held indoors at the Stan Sheriff Center.

Due to the pandemic, the 2020 and 2021 Hawaii Open tournaments were cancelled. 2022 has the Waikiki Cup moving back to the great outdoors and excited to take full advantage of Hawaii’s famous December weather.
